Basically, it\u2019s a very simple regression of religiosity versus teen births in US states.<\/p>\n<p>Importantly, it\u2019s an ecological study. That means it\u2019s not looking necessarily at whether religious teens get pregnant more often. It\u2019s looking at whether states with a lot of religious people also have a disproportionate level of teen births.<\/p>\n<p>At a policy level, that\u2019s the interaction that\u2019s actually more useful because it includes the unintended consequences (like reduced access to contraception, changed attitudes towards female roles, etc).<\/p>\n<p>Anyway, the correlation is dramatic. States with a highest numbers of religious people have three times the teen birth rate.<\/p>\n<p>What could be the cause of this? Well, there could be confounding factors. The researchers did adjust for differences in income and abortion rates between states, and that did not have much effect. Razib points out that religious states also have a high proportion of blacks. No doubt there are other systematic differences that could account for the relationship, at least in statistical terms.<\/p>\n<p>But this correlation is very strong, and it does fit in with other evidence that religion can encourage high fertility. Conservative protestants not only have more children, they <a href=\"http:\/\/bhascience.blogspot.com\/2008\/04\/too-much-religion-is-bad-for-your.html\" class=\" decorated-link\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ow\">have them earlier<\/a>. The social expectations for young women are different.<\/p>\n<p>And it seems to be the beliefs themselves that are important, rather than social aspects of religion. The average level of religious service attendance was not a strong predictor of teen birth rate. The strongest predictor was beliefs \u2013 especially beliefs that scripture should be taken literally and that prayers are likely to be answered.<\/p>\n<p>That\u2019s not to say that Protestantism necessarily leads to a high birth rate. New research shows that, in Switzerland at the turn of the 18th\/19th century, it was Protestants who had low birth rates, and Catholics who had high birth rates. The author, Anne-Fran\u00e7oise Praz (University of Geneva) <a href=\"http:\/\/dx.doi.org\/10.1016\/j.hisfam.2009.01.001\" class=\" decorated-link\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ow\">explains<\/a> that, in the Catholic canton she studied:<\/p>\n<blockquote><p>\u2026the religious discourse supported the husband\u2019s rights to frequent sexual intercourse and encouraged him to trust Providence to bring up many children, thus sustaining high levels of fertility. The political repression of public discourse on sexuality defeated every attempt of contesting the husband\u2019s marital rights and the Catholic doctrine of procreation. Sexual taboos were particularly severe for women and their total ignorance of sexual matters weakened their bargaining power in fertility decisions.<\/p><\/blockquote>\n<p>\u00a0<\/p>\n<p>There clear parallels here with conservative protestantism in the USA. Either Protestantism or Catholicism can cause problems \u2013 what matters is whether the religion is conservative (i.e. traditional) or not.<\/p>\n<p>So what\u2019s all this got to do with a Malthusian time bomb? Well, population levels are determined not just by fertility rate (number of children per adult) but also by generation time.<\/p>\n<p>Conservative religious groups not only have more children per adult, but they churn out the generations faster. The two effects combine to generate a population explosion (maladaptive, in the case of the modern world).<\/p>\n<p>_______________________________________________________________________________________<br>\n<span style=\"padding: 5px; float: right;\"><a href=\"http:\/\/www.researchblogging.org\/\" class=\" decorated-link\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ow\"><img decoding=\"async\" style=\"border: 0pt none;\" src=\"https:\/\/www.researchblogging.org\/public\/citation_icons\/rb2_large_gray.png\" alt=\"ResearchBlogging.org\"><\/a><\/span><br>\n<span class=\"Z3988\" title=\"ctx_ver=Z39.88-2004&amp;rft_val_fmt=info%3Aofi%2Ffmt%3Akev%3Amtx%3Ajournal&amp;rft.jtitle=Reproductive+health&amp;rft_id=info%3Apmid%2F19761588&amp;rfr_id=info%3Asid%2Fresearchblogging.org&amp;rft.atitle=Religiosity+and+teen+birth+rate+in+the+United+States.&amp;rft.issn=&amp;rft.date=2009&amp;rft.volume=6&amp;rft.issue=&amp;rft.spage=14&amp;rft.epage=&amp;rft.artnum=&amp;rft.au=Strayhorn+JM&amp;rft.au=Strayhorn+JC&amp;rfe_dat=bpr3.included=1;bpr3.tags=Social+Science%2CReligion\">Strayhorn JM, &amp; Strayhorn JC (2009).
